Summary of the subject: The course provides students with the necessary knowledge necessary to develop the necessary skills and abilities to understand the basic technologies of soil protection and restoration. Therefore, the course presents: tillage technologies, ensuring and reproducing soil fertility, distribution, mechanisms and factors of erosion formation, bases of struggle against soil erosion, measures for protection of soils from water erosion and deflation, scientific and theoretical bases of land reclamation, mining, biological, agricultural and forestry land reclamation.
